UVA (sticker) vs. Vandy ($$)
I sort of posted this in another forum earlier and was being vague about the schools, so take 2:
I was offered $20k/year at Vandy with no GPA requirements. Tried negotiating a scholarship from UVA but after two weeks I have yet to hear back (and am not very hopeful). I loved loved loved Vandy - it has been my top choice since about halfway through the application process, but I also didn't think I had a shot at a top 10 school. UVA was more "Eh, I guess I could handle this for three years."
My dream job is in PI work, environmental law specifically, but I am realistic enough to keep my options open. However, UVA has an amazing LRAP.
Not sure where I want to end up - DC maybe. My family lives in Ohio, where I definitely do not want to live, but I'd like to at least be on this side of the country. I already have a few ties in Pittsburgh (Vandy alumni actually) who have been an incredible help through this process, one of whom is most likely going to hire me for a summer internship as a 0L.
Thoughts?

How much total debt at each? I understand why everyone is saying Vandy, and that's definitely a good choice, but depending on the debt difference that UVA LRAP could be a huge factor. Although there is IBR + PSLF anyway. Tough call.

Neither choice is really bad, but I think UVA has the better LRAP. With $100k+ debt from both, you're going to be relying on LRAP + PSLF to pay this off, because your PI salary will barely hit the principal, if at all (I'm assuming you're PI committed). Depends how much you like Vanderbilt I guess.
